Sagent appoints new chief product officer

Mortgage tech firm Sagent has named Courtney Thompson as its new chief product officer.

In her new role, Thompson will lead and expand product development to refine and grow Sagent’s vision organically, as well as through partnerships and mergers and acquisitions.

Thompson has led mortgage fintech innovation, digital transformation, servicing, and regtech strategy for almost two decades. Her fintech management consulting firm, Consigliera, has advised top servicers and fintechs on these matters, and previously, she was head of default servicing at Flagstar.

The firm said that Thompson’s addition “accelerates” its vision to “remake loan servicing from the consumer perspective and deepens Sagent’s relationships with customers, regulators, and the fintech community.”

“Rewiring America’s $12 trillion mortgage servicing sector requires nimble but highly technical software that connects all consumer, servicer, regulator, investor, and partner needs,” said Dan Sogorka, chief executive officer at Sagent. “And Sagent’s new chief product officer, Courtney Thompson, truly gets how these needs fit together into smart tech platforms. She’ll help us go faster delivering simplicity consumers expect without compromising on the depth servicers require.”

“Sagent’s talent and resources to execute on scale modernization and my mission to transform the servicing industry’s people, process, and technology while honoring the humans within it are a perfect match,” said Thompson. “The servicing community must meet homeowners where they are in this highly regulated and digital world, and I can’t wait to dig in with the Sagent team, its customers, and the industry at large to solve this once and for all.”
